Beware landing at Farnborough
Yesterday morning I was flying a Seneca light twin over a fog bound London. Destination was Fairoaks. Ok wishful thinking but approaching CPT I got an actual for Farnborough which was next door to Fairoaks.
Weather was 1500 metres overcast at 200 feet.
Asked for a weather diversion into Farnborough to be told that they would accept me but at a minumum charge of £360 for a 1999 kg seneca.
So pilots of GA beware flying in weather were you need an ILS.
